IN-LAWS (TEŚCIOWIE)

IN-LAWS

The In-Laws is a dramedy that takes place at a wedding reception after a ceremony during which the sacramental “yes” was not uttered. But since the guests are already here, and some have traveled a long way, it’s only polite to at least invite them to lunch. The parents of the almost-newlyweds meet in the back of a wedding venue. This is their story. They come from two different worlds, different social strata. Małgorzata and Andrzej, the groom’s parents, belong to the Polish upper class. They are well educated and wealthy. One might even call them “bourgeoisie”. Wanda and Tadeusz, the bride’s parents, are simple, uneducated, working-class people, who are also much poorer. At first, both couples are in shock. Weronika and Łukasz, despite coming from different social backgrounds, seemed to be happy and in love. What happened? Why did Łukasz changed his mind? Maybe he’s seeing someone else? Weronika’s parents want to find out the truth, as do Łukasz’s. Who is at fault here?
